Transaction 23deeafdb58d492ca7195fcd6b2d555e9d4dca03f9045078fb5d81a9c3812428
2 Input
2 Outputs
- 23deeafdb58d492ca7195fcd6b2d555e9d4dca03f9045078fb5d81a9c3812428:0
- 23deeafdb58d492ca7195fcd6b2d555e9d4dca03f9045078fb5d81a9c3812428:1
value 720000
address 1Q99NYi19Kh8yvDSDgzd1Wq65nRE4GrqrZ
value 100820
address 17WC424gVJC3sjuEXJ6U7NGTTPBi6nxQAt